Transaction 56a309d63d404f3872943622a884a149df0b8db463f4b45e5c2061c8e5cd14ba
1 Input
1 Output
-
56a309d63d404f3872943622a884a149df0b8db463f4b45e5c2061c8e5cd14ba:0
- value
- 3984780
- script pubkey
- OP_0 OP_PUSHBYTES_20 aabc206da1623b37ad7989a6fb18ac2b8f6f9cbf
- address
- bc1q427zqmdpvgan0tte3xn0kx9v9w8kl89ltul4ed